The Origins of the word Xmas.
Posted by Jeremiah Williams on Dec 25, 2010 in Blog, My Stuff, Random, Rants | 0 comments
The abbreviation of Xmas for Christmas is neither modern nor disrespectful. The Oxford English Dictionary documents the use of this abbreviation back to 1551. Undoubtedly it was employed before that.
